July 1st The Chicano Cubs shut out the Mets 2-0, Lester = 7ip 0ER 7SO 3.74ER And still didn't get the WIN!

July 2nd The Cub beat the Mets 6-1........

The Cubs completed the 7-game season series sweep of Mets, their first such sweep of that many games since 1885.

But the win ensured the Cubs swept the season series from the Mets, winning all seven games against New York. According to the Cubs, the franchise hasn't swept a season series of at least that many games against an opponent since that faithful 1885 season.
